Physical properties

Appears cream to tan, mottled, and earthy with patches of gray and dark matrix; likely dull to faintly crystalline. Calcite has Mohs hardness 3, perfect rhombohedral cleavage, and reacts vigorously with dilute hydrochloric acid; the image is too blurred for certainty.

Formation & geological history

Likely formed from marine carbonate sediments lithified into limestone, or recrystallized as marble during metamorphism; age cannot be determined from the photograph. Common in ancient shallow-marine platforms and metamorphic belts.

Uses & applications

Limestone is used for aggregate, cement, lime, and building stone; marble is used for tile, countertops, sculpture, and decorative specimens. This irregular piece has limited jewelry value.

Geological facts

The strongest field test is effervescence with dilute acid and scratching with a steel knife. Distinguish marble from limestone by its interlocking crystalline texture and typically stronger sparkle.
